Yonkers offers several ways to get tested for STDs. The right option usually depends on cost, turnaround time, privacy, and whether you want care and testing in the same visit.

  • At-home testing: Some at-home tests let you collect a sample at home and mail it to a certified lab. Results are usually posted to a secure online portal.
  • In-clinic testing: You can test through a primary care provider, obstetrician-gynecologist (OB-GYN), urgent care center, or community clinic in Yonkers. This option works well if you also want an exam or treatment planning.
  • Private lab testing: LabCorp or Quest Diagnostics collection sites may offer appointment-based sample collection and, at some locations, limited walk-in availability when a provider orders testing.
  • Public health and community programs: Community health centers and hospital programs can be a good fit if cost is a concern or you do not have a regular provider. Scheduling and turnaround time can vary by location.

When Should I Get Tested for STDs?

If you’re sexually active in Yonkers, chlamydia is the infection most worth knowing about because it’s the most commonly reported STD in Westchester County, followed by gonorrhea. The practical takeaway is that both are common, both are treatable, and both are included in most standard STD panels. Routine screening is a normal part of ongoing sexual health maintenance, especially after a new partner, a condomless encounter, or if you are testing on a regular schedule. Many STDs have no symptoms, so testing is the only way to know, and the CDC recommends routine screening based on age and risk factors. A health care provider can help you choose the right tests for your situation.

What Will Be Tested in an STD Panel?

A standard STD panel usually checks for the infections most commonly included in routine screening. The exact tests depend on your symptoms, sexual history, and the sample types your provider collects.

Here’s what to expect when you go in for STD testing:

  1. Check in at the front desk or complete online registration.
  2. Provide a urine sample, blood sample, or swab, depending on the tests ordered.
  3. Wait for results, which are often ready within one to three business days for lab-based tests.

A routine STD panel may include:
Chlamydia
Gonorrhea
HIV 1 and 2
Syphilis

A full-panel STD test may also include:
– Herpes (oral, genital)
– Hepatitis (A, B, C)

For general timing and who should screen routinely, the CDC screening recommendations can help you discuss the right panel with a clinician.

How Much Will STD Testing Cost in Yonkers, NY?

Pricing in Yonkers usually ranges from $0 to $250, depending on the provider and whether you need a single test or a multi-test panel. Most health insurance plans cover preventive STD testing at 100% with no copay, although coverage can depend on the setting and billing code. If you do not have insurance, clinics such as Planned Parenthood Hudson Peconic and Hudson River HealthCare may offer sliding-scale pricing or free testing for qualifying residents. For a private option, at-home STD tests often cost about $169.

How Fast Will I Get My Test Results in Yonkers, NY?

Many Yonkers providers return STD test results within one to three business days, and some offer same-day rapid HIV screening. Private lab-based testing often has the most predictable turnaround time after the lab receives your sample. Community clinics may take longer because appointment schedules and lab volume can vary. Before your visit, ask how long results usually take and whether the clinic shares them by phone, patient portal, or follow-up appointment.

STI Statistics in Westchester County, NY

If you live in Yonkers, Westchester County data offers useful context for routine testing. Chlamydia is the most commonly reported STD in the county, at 391.2 cases per 100,000 people. That helps explain why many people test even when they feel fine.

Westchester County reported 4,811 cases of chlamydia, gonorrhea, and syphilis combined. Gonorrhea accounted for 857 of those cases, which is one reason standard panels in the area often focus on these infections first. Local patterns like these track with broader CDC STI statistics.

Chlamydia, gonorrhea, and syphilis are treatable, and one visit in Yonkers can often cover testing for all three, along with HIV. If you test on a regular schedule, such as every three months after new partners or once a year as routine care, the process can feel much more straightforward.
